Reviewed by Colin Jacobson: Probably the biggest sleeper hit of 2009, The Hangover turned into a monster smash and the biggest-grossing “R”-rated comedy of all-time. That doesn’t make it the funniest, though. The film boasts sporadic laughs but never becomes especially amusing. The Blu-ray provides excellent visuals, reasonably good audio, and an average collection of supplements.

Reviewed by Colin Jacobson: I don’t think it’s a bad movie, but it’s too often a dull one; its laughs come too infrequently to make it more than a random success ... If you’re part of the John Waters cult, I’m sure you’ll like this disc, but I don’t know if it’ll do much for the uninitiated. Starring Kathleen Turner, Sam Waterston. Universal, $19.98, 5/6/2008.

Reviewed by Colin Jacobson: Miami Vice avoids the expected kitschy treatment of its source material but it goes too far in the opposite direction. Obsessed with a gritty form of hyper-reality, the film rarely makes much sense and it fails to become a vivid, involving tale. Starring Colin Farrell, Jamie Foxx. Universal, $29.98, 12/5/2006.

Reviewed by Colin Jacobson: Not too many remakes better their inspirations, but the 2004 Dawn of the Dead indeed provides a more satisfying flick than its predecessor. Tight and exciting, it melds the horror and action genres to turn into a lively piece. Starring Sarah Polley, Ving Rhames. Universal, $29.98, 10/26/2004.
